Practical Approach to Enhance Energy Resilience in Manufacturing Facilities DOI Creative Commons
P. K. Ngongo, Ali Almaktoof, Mohamed Tariq Kahn

и другие.

Energy Science & Engineering, Год журнала: 2024, Номер unknown

Опубликована: Дек. 22, 2024

ABSTRACT Both developed and developing countries are affected by the global energy problem. Over last few decades, industrial sector's electrical demand has grown exponentially, altering supply‐and‐demand balance. The trend toward Industry 4.0 compliant production facilities necessitates a greater for high‐reliability power. Because severe losses caused power outages cannot be tolerated, an increasing number of large vital processes integrate centralized high‐quality, online UPS technology onto their network to establish grid‐to‐load link continuously condition dirty electricity from national grid. These distribute using either MV or LV system. Based on integration design, investigating ways quantify efficiency savings versus system is required. This paper proposes strategic technical interventions these systems assesses budgetary ramifications. also aims contribute implementation plan help close gaps. From results obtained, offers significant reduction in consumption. Compared system, annual reduced 46% at load factor 65%. A improvement expected higher factors larger where longer distribution cables used. saves R221 509 per meter cable length increase R31 457 percentage factor.

A Study on the Situation and Learnings of the Precipitant Shortage in the German Wastewater Sector DOI Creative Commons
C. Eichholz,

Matthias Barjenbruch,

Claus-Gerhard Bannick

и другие.

Resources, Год журнала: 2023, Номер 13(1), С. 1 - 1

Опубликована: Дек. 21, 2023

Wastewater treatment companies are particularly confronted by the energy and supply crisis resulting from war in Ukraine. More specifically, production problems with precipitant have shown that today’s wastewater technology Germany is not crisis-proofed must become more resilient. The aim of this paper was to determine a required quantity for regard chemical phosphorus elimination, as well expected shortfalls due shortage situation. Furthermore, possible solutions were identified how can be saved or substituted. Study surveys conducted gather data meaningful response regarding operators (wastewater plants, industry, water suppliers), manufacturers, German federal states. A recommendation given on what path resilient management focus elimination could look like. Based obtained, report focused engineering issues plants industry. results study relevant decision-makers, researchers, sector order intervene market themselves if necessary, e.g., money conversion biological elimination.
